In your 64x64x50 example, voxel (i,j,k) is stored in row number i+64*j+64*50*k for i=0..63, j=0..63, k=0..49, where row numbers start counting at 0, of course. That is to say, the first index varies most rapidly, then the second, and the third index the slowest. This maps directly to the way that AFNI stores 3D volume images.
